With regard to Christian Eschatology: I am a Postmillennialist.
Postmillennialists do not believe that National Israel has any future role
in history other than being a nation, just like all other nations, that will
eventually become Christianized. We believe that all nations
will come to know the Lord Jesus as Savior through the power
of the Holy Spirit using the simple gospel presented in the New
Testament to convert them. We believe this is a slow gradual
process that will require mega-millenniums yet ahead.

Regarding the "rapture": Yes I do believe in what you call a
"rapture" but NOT the way the Premillennialists teach it. My view
of the "rapture" : The Rapture is The Second Coming of our Lord Jesus,
which is going to be a very very long time in the far off future.
